Understanding the Visual Appeal
An iridescent leopard print background is defined by its unique blend of organic animal markings and a luminous, color-shifting finish. The classic leopard rosettes are present, but instead of being rendered in traditional browns and blacks, they are infused with a spectrum of colors that change with the light, often featuring hues of pink, blue, green, and purple. This creates a dynamic, almost holographic effect that is both playful and sophisticated. The overall personality is one of confident glamour and modern edge. It feels luxurious and trendy, appealing to audiences who appreciate bold aesthetics and contemporary design trends.
This particular set of 8 JPG Digital Images is non-seamless, meaning each file is a complete, standalone composition. This is a critical detail for designers. Unlike a seamless tile that repeats endlessly, a non-seamless background is crafted as a single, intentional piece of art. This makes it perfect for hero images, product backdrops, or social media banners where you want a unique, non-repeating focal point. The 300 DPI resolution ensures that these backgrounds are not just for screen use. They are high-quality design assets suitable for professional print applications, from magazine covers to packaging, where clarity and detail are paramount.

Integrating the Background into Your Workflow
When you decide to use an iridescent leopard print background, the key is thoughtful integration. It is a strong visual element, so it should complement, not overpower, your core message. A common and effective approach is to use it as a background for text. However, readability is crucial. Pairing the vibrant background with a clean, sans serif font for body text ensures clarity. A bold display font or a sophisticated serif font can be used for headlines to create a strong visual hierarchy. The contrast between the organic, fluid pattern and the structured typography creates a dynamic and professional look.
Consider the mood you want to evoke. The iridescent quality can feel futuristic and playful, making it suitable for tech gadgets or youth-oriented brands. The leopard pattern itself carries connotations of confidence and daring, which works well for personal branding or fashion marketing. When evaluating project fit, always test the background with your other design elements. Place your logo, text, and imagery over it to see how they interact. Does the background enhance the message or distract from it? This testing phase is part of creating a cohesive and professional final product.

Think about font pairing if you are using it alongside a typeface. The background's complexity means simpler fonts often work best. A geometric sans serif font like Futura or a classic serif font like Garamond can provide a stable counterpoint. Avoid overly ornate script fonts or handwritten fonts for large blocks of text, as they may become difficult to read. Instead, reserve such decorative typefaces for small, impactful headlines or logos where they can shine without compromising legibility.
